Etymology

edit

Inherited from Old East Slavic опꙑтъ (opytŭ), from Proto-Slavic *o(b)pytъ, from *obpytati, from *ob- + *pytati (to ask, examine).

Pronunciation

edit
  • IPA(key): [ˈopɨt]
  • Audio:(file)

Noun

edit

о́пыт (ópytm inan (genitive о́пыта, nominative plural о́пыты, genitive plural о́пытов)

  1. experience
    Synonym: на́вык (návyk)
  2. experiment
